Call for Papers

The (ICCTHSCL-27) is dedicated to advancing research excellence by bringing together leading scholars, scientists, and professionals from across the globe. It provides a platform for the dissemination of high-quality research and innovative methodologies.

With a strong focus on Caribbean Studies, the conference promotes research that contributes to academic depth, practical insights, and interdisciplinary knowledge integration.

Authors are invited to submit papers addressing, but not limited to, the following areas:

  • Cultural heritage preservation in tourism
  • Impact of tourism on local communities
  • Sustainable tourism practices in the Caribbean
  • Cultural landscapes and identity
  • Role of heritage sites in tourism
  • Tourism policies and economic development
  • Community-based tourism initiatives
  • Cultural representation in tourism marketing
  • Challenges of mass tourism in the Caribbean
  • Ecotourism and environmental conservation
  • Culinary tourism and cultural exchange
  • Art and heritage in tourism promotion
  • Tourism and social justice issues
  • Digital technology in heritage tourism
  • Cultural festivals and tourism development
  • Tourism's impact on indigenous cultures
  • Historical narratives in tourism experiences
  • Tourism education and workforce development
  • Global trends in Caribbean tourism
  • Future of tourism in a post-pandemic world
